Solution found!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!! thank you so much for the support of the Archos team. here is what i did to repair my 504 if your "reset" button doesn't help at all, this is what you'll do.
If you power on the unit by pressing and holding the TV/LCD button and power button simultaneously the unit will boot into a recovery screen. Once in this screen choose "Repair Disk" and follow the on screen instructions.
When prompted, please place the following file into the 'root directory' of the unit:
before i found this solution, i've already given up on my 504, but now it's back!!!! REBIRTH!!! thanks once again to Tony H from Archos Technical Support
hold the tv button slightly earlier than holding the power button, first tv then power (while still pressing the tv button). it should first boot up to a normal green ARCHOS screen, then it will enter the recovery mode.

Your archos probably has a glitch in it. You might have to do a system recovery of it. First download the latest firmware program from Archos website. Here is a quick possible fix when the screen comes up reset the archos by inserting a paperclip in the reset hole located at the bottom of the unit right of the connectors it might work it might not. if that doesn't fix the problem do a hard reset when the logo screen comes up hold down the volume+ button until the white recovery page comes up. First try repairing the unit if that doesn't work try format and follow the instructions. the touch screen doesn't function during the recovery page so use the volume+&- buttons & power button. When you get done your archos should be set to factory presets so you have to set it up. Good Luck

I fixed my son's 605 4 GB had Recovery code (104) on it. This might work for other error codes too. These are the steps i followed * Use thecomputerfor this process that you always used for this archos Archos should be plugged in toPc before starting the process. * Download the firware Upgrade 2.1 * Plug the Archos toPc * When the white option screen comes up pick the format disk * Wait until all done do not pick any option on archos after format is done Pc should recognize your archos in 5 seconds * Put the firmware in root section of the archos not in any folder. * Safely remove the usb for Archos from your pc first and then unplug thecable. * Do not pick any option on the Archos screen * Just turn it off from the power button by holding it until it turns off * Wait about 5 minutes and plug it back to pc * it will come up with white screen again but this time it will start Update you will see the progress bar moving, wait until it is all done, it will shut off. Turn it back on and your archos will be back to normal

If you enter recovery mode then connect to a computer, you can then use windows drive checker to verify the drive. If all is OK, copy firmware to the root then disconnect and reboot
